Artist: Yuroz (b. 1956 -) Armenian
Title: Bouquet of Love
Medium: Oil on Wood
Type: Original
Year: 2004
Framed Size: 34 x 40
Signature: Signed and dated by the artist on the right side
Gallery Certificate & Appraisal
Custom framed in solid wood with a linen liner, ready to hang.

Presenting his lover a Bouquet of Love, this man and woman tilt their heads and listen to a music all their own. He takes her under one arm, and she nestles against him. Now she is close enough to feel his instrument, the source of his strength and the expression of his creative spirit. He holds it to his chest with a jealous tenderness. She cradles it in her delicate touch. His soul is safe in her hands.

Artist Biography
The renowned artist Yuroz was born in Soviet Armenia in 1956. Quickly realizing his aptitude for art, Yuroz entered the prestigious Akop Kodjoyan School of Art in Yerevan when he was only ten years old. Yuroz continued his studies at the Yerevan University of Art and Architecture where he excelled. Architecture has since had a profound impact on Yuroz's works, as he displays an innate knowledge of angles and lines. Though his work was beginning to develop a more sophisticated style, Yuroz felt oppressed under the Soviet regime and craved freedom. He became a refugee and waited to immigrate to the United States for seven years. Though this time was hard, Yuroz gained insight into the refugee life that would later impact his art; he was chosen by the United Nations to be the artist for their 50th anniversary stamp honoring refugees.
When Yuroz finally made it to the United States, he soon found himself living on the streets. Though he was homeless, Yuroz never stopped creating art; napkins, cardboard, and discarded pens became his artistic media. Yuroz's talent could not be denied, and he soon gained fame and renowned for his artistic works.
